Understanding the Role of a Leadership Behavioral Strategist
A Leadership Behavioral Strategist examines and enhances the dynamics of leadership within organizations. This professional focuses on understanding individual and group behaviors, identifying patterns that influence team effectiveness. By evaluating leadership styles, communication patterns, and decision-making processes, the strategist provides insights into how leaders can better engage their teams.
The role requires working with senior leadership to design customized plans that align with company goals. These strategies often include development initiatives, review systems, and evaluation standards that promote an environment of ongoing enhancement. The strategic advisor also stresses the significance of interpersonal awareness and adaptability, assisting leaders navigate complex people dynamics.
Furthermore, a Leadership Behavioral Strategist functions as a force for innovation, prompting leaders to implement progressive techniques that enhance collaboration and deliver results. Ultimately, their goal is to build an setting where leaders can succeed, equipping teams to accomplish their highest level of performance while achieving organizational accomplishment.

Key Performance Metrics (KPIs)
Key Performance Indicators (KPIs) act as vital resources for determining the success of behavioral plans in organizational contexts. By documenting performance metrics, KPIs offer insights into how effectively plans match with corporate aims. Frequent KPIs feature worker involvement scores, productivity rates, and attrition data, each presenting a unique perspective on the effect of conduct-based initiatives. Tracking these indicators allows managers to assess whether implemented plans are building a positive work environment and boosting overall output. Furthermore, analyzing KPIs over periods can reveal trends, permitting organizations to make educated changes. Ultimately, proper application of KPIs supports an analytics-based system, equipping visit resource leaders to strengthen their strategies and cultivate a exceptional workforce.

Team Commitment Levels
How can engagement metrics be evaluated to gauge the effect of strategies? To assess engagement, organizations can utilize surveys, feedback systems, and metrics. Administered regularly staff surveys provide understanding into team morale and motivation, allowing leaders to identify areas for improvement. Additionally, observing participation in group activities and initiatives can highlight levels of commitment. Performance metrics, such as productivity rates and project completion timelines, represent quantifiable indicators of participation. By reviewing these metrics, strategy specialists can measure success of their strategies, maintaining alignment with team goals. Ultimately, understanding engagement levels helps organizations to build an engaged workforce, enhancing overall success and productivity.
